#ctl00_calContent_calendarBody h3 {color:#fc0; padding-bottom:1em;}
h2 {background-image:none; padding-left:0; min-height:0;}
h4 {border:1px solid #600; background:#900;}
    h4 .eMonth {background:#c00 url("/calendar/i/eMonthBg.png") repeat-x 0% 100%;}
    h4 .eDay {background:#fff url("/calendar/i/eDayBg.png") repeat-x 0% 100%; border:1px solid #600; padding:0;}
    h4 .eYear {background:#600 url("/calendar/i/eYearBg.png") repeat-x;}
	h5 {color:#3399ff; margin-bottom:.25em;}
#navigation ol {font-weight:normal; padding-left:1px; }
    #navigation ol a {display:inline;}
#navigation li {min-height:25px; padding-left:25px; padding-top:1.5em;border-bottom-width:0px;}
    #navigation li.rss {background:transparent url("/images/icoRssSml.gif") no-repeat 0% 50%; padding-top:0;}
    #navigation li.libCal {background:transparent url("/calendar/i/icoRedCal.gif") no-repeat 0% 50%; padding-top:0;}
    #navigation li.oCal {background:transparent url("/calendar/i/icoCal.gif") no-repeat 0% 50%;}
    #navigation li.home {background:transparent url("/images/icoHome.png") no-repeat 0% 50%;}
.calMeta {color:#ccc;}
.calMeta strong{color:#fff;}
#ctl00_calContent_calNav_calnav {border:1px solid #666;}
    #ctl00_calContent_calNav_calnav a.prev {background-image: url("/calendar/i/arrowLftLt.gif");}
    #ctl00_calContent_calNav_calnav a.next {background-image: url("/calendar/i/arrowRtLt.gif");}

#pagContent{margin-left:0;}
.vevent {margin-bottom:1em; background:transparent url("/calendar/i/rulerBlk.png") no-repeat 50% 100%; padding-bottom:20px; clear:both;}
